Despite being the smallest in the iPad lineup, the iPad Mini is far from limited. It boasts a more powerful processor than the standard iPad and a sharper display with 326ppi compared to 264ppi, featuring a wide color gamut. Released in October 2024, the latest iPad Mini introduces substantial upgrades, including the powerful A17 Pro processor, doubled base storage, Wi-Fi 6e, a USB Type-C port, compatibility with both the Apple Pencil Pro and Apple Pencil (USB-C), and support for Apple Intelligence.
